The cheapest way to get from Vighignolo to Settimo Milanese is to line 433 bus which costs €1 - €2 and takes 16 min.
The fastest way to get from Vighignolo to Settimo Milanese is to taxi which takes 4 min and costs €8 - €10.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Via Mereghetti Via Airaghi and arriving at L.go Giovanni XXIII.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 16 min.
The distance between Vighignolo and Settimo Milanese is 2 km.
The best way to get from Vighignolo to Settimo Milanese without a car is to line 433 bus which takes 16 min and costs €1 - €2.
The line 433 bus from Via Mereghetti Via Airaghi to L.go Giovanni XXIII takes 16 min including transfers and departs hourly.
Vighignolo to Settimo Milanese bus services, operated by ATM, depart from Via Mereghetti Via Airaghi station.
Vighignolo to Settimo Milanese bus services, operated by ATM, arrive at L.go Giovanni XXIII station.
